随笔分类 -  Devexpress ——XtraReport

利用第三方插件制作报表程序
摘要:需要是用事件beforePrint (在打印数据之前的事件) 阅读全文
posted @ 2018-05-18 08:55 WhiteSpace 阅读(388) 评论(0) 推荐(0) 编辑
摘要:什么是并排报表呢? 按照我个人理解:并排报表是把两张或者两张以上的报表,放在一个报表页面。 注:为了方便,本示例使用同一个数据源,但是您可以使用相同的方法,而在一个报表文档中显示两个完全不同的 (使用不同数据源的) 报表。 依照惯例,我们先来看看我们最后实现的效果,如图: 第一步:窗体布局。 新建一 阅读全文
posted @ 2018-05-04 14:44 WhiteSpace 阅读(2255) 评论(0) 推荐(0) 编辑
摘要:什么是交叉报表呢? 官方回答:交叉表报表是以交叉表形式呈现信息的报表。 交叉表 (或透视表) 类似于简单的普通数据绑定表格,但是改为在单个表格中呈现多维的分层级的信息,并含有每行和每列的自动排序、计数、合计和累计。 依照惯例,我们先来看看我们最后实现的效果,如图: 案例场景:某公司可能有产品1-12 阅读全文
posted @ 2018-05-03 15:26 WhiteSpace 阅读(1114) 评论(0) 推荐(1) 编辑
摘要:首先看下布局designer 细节: 分组一定要用到GroupHeather 设置好有 右边会出现 接下来是代码部分 Form1中代码 Xtrareport代码 阅读全文
posted @ 2018-05-03 13:17 WhiteSpace 阅读(513) 评论(0) 推荐(0) 编辑
摘要:基本概念: XtraReports 中的每个报表都由 XtraRepot 类的一个实例表示,或者由该类的子类来表示(这种情况更常见)。 因此,每个报表都作为带区的容器使用,而每个带区中都包含报表控件。XtraReports 中的每个报表都可以被绑定到数据,或者不绑定。 要创建绑定报表,则首先要把报表 阅读全文
posted @ 2018-05-03 13:09 WhiteSpace 阅读(4471) 评论(0) 推荐(0) 编辑
摘要:需要引用 Using Devexpress.Xtrareport.UI; Using Devexpress.XtraPrinting.Localiztion 实例化报表,xtrareport my=new Xtrareport(ds); my.showPreviewDialog(); //打印预览方 阅读全文
posted @ 2018-05-02 16:35 WhiteSpace 阅读(3434) 评论(0) 推荐(0) 编辑
摘要:根据官方回答:多列或多行(取决于当前的多栏设置)呈现数据的报表 这种报表是有用的,例如,当每个明细区都只显示少量数据、并且需要在一列的右侧打印下一个明细区时,这样就能充分利用整个页面的宽度,此外,当创建有相同内容的卡片或邮寄地址、并且需要在许多报表页面上打印大量相同尺寸的卡片时,多栏报表也是有用的。 阅读全文
posted @ 2018-05-02 16:03 WhiteSpace 阅读(822) 评论(0) 推荐(0) 编辑
摘要:效果 xtrareport 布局 From 代码 Xtrareport 代码 注意事项 dataset数据集中绑定了两个表,一定要看清楚有没有填充进去,没有填充的话,从表不会显示数据的 阅读全文
posted @ 2018-05-02 15:23 WhiteSpace 阅读(514) 评论(0) 推荐(0) 编辑
摘要://不显示内置的导航条。 gc1.UseEmbeddedNavigator = false; //不显示分组的面板 gv1.OptionsView.ShowGroupPanel = false; gv2.OptionsView.ShowGroupPanel = false; //自动改变行高适应内容 阅读全文
posted @ 2018-05-02 14:10 WhiteSpace 阅读(440) 评论(0) 推荐(0) 编辑
摘要:代码还用上一节的,把Report的Datasource去掉。各个绑定的字段也去掉,有了第二节的基础,现在看这个就不难了,无非就是传到report一个数据集,在把这个数据集绑定到各控件里 清空details里的Cell的值,各cell改成数据库对应列的名字方便绑定 XReport 代码如下 作用就是绑 阅读全文
posted @ 2018-04-29 11:48 WhiteSpace 阅读(2375) 评论(1) 推荐(0) 编辑
摘要:已经了解了XtraReport的初步用法,现在在进一步了解数据绑定 我们还是先不整高深的,先来个写死的,让我们的数据库可以通过报表呈现先 1. 准备 还在上节基础上,选中设计器report的page F4打开属性面板调节Paper Kind=A4 点开datasource 选最下边的add Repo 阅读全文
posted @ 2018-04-29 11:13 WhiteSpace 阅读(660) 评论(0) 推荐(0) 编辑
摘要:1.创建XtraReport报表程序 一般设计这个程序是分着的,为了方便我就把他们合到一起 首先创建一个Winform Application 在form1中放一个button,右键程序,添加新项 如下图,选择devExpressV16.2ReportWizard 点添加弹出的对话框中选择Empty 阅读全文
posted @ 2018-04-29 10:19 WhiteSpace 阅读(553)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示